Communication Receiver Studies
Abstract
In the report a family of baseband suboptimal communication systems, referred to as 'the family of predistorted replica correlation receivers,' is presented and analyzed. The resulting receiver structures estimate the reference waveform directly from the received process; whereas, the well-known matched filter or correlation receiver uses a stored reference waveform. In this report the Doppler performance of two such structures is investigated, the results indicating that such structures can be relatively insensitive to Doppler. The characteristic function for the 'decision statistic' is computed for the discrete-time systems and numerically inverted to obtain the cumulative distribution function. Chernoff bounds are computed to evaluate the behavior of the 'tail probabilities.'
